Output 73009527e729cf0a67d354aa996138fac8efed1e1ed68156b27571629a8f1977:131

value
601820
script pubkey
OP_0 OP_PUSHBYTES_32 8de1cab8f559f7ddf6cdc573df87d297e94289d1dcc2626945205444a54adf7c
address
bc1q3hsu4w84t8mamakdc4ealp7jjl559zw3mnpxy629yp2yff22ma7quhtuw3
transaction
73009527e729cf0a67d354aa996138fac8efed1e1ed68156b27571629a8f1977